Decreased VEGFR2 expression and increased phosphorylated Akt1 in the prefrontal cortex of individuals with schizophrenia.
Journal of psychiatric research - 1 Nov 2016
Hino Mizuki, Kunii Yasuto, Matsumoto Junya, Wada Akira, Nagaoka Atsuko, Niwa Shin-Ichi, Takahashi Hitoshi, Kakita Akiyoshi, Akatsu Hiroyasu, Hashizume Yoshio, Yamamoto Sakon, Yabe Hirooki
Abstract excerpt
The Akt signaling pathway involves various cellular processes and depends on extracellular stimuli. Since Akt signaling participates in cytoprotection, synapse plasticity, axon extension, and neurotransmission in the nervous system, alteration in Akt signaling might be a potential cause of schizophrenia. In this study, we performed multiplex fluorescent bead based immunoassays for members of the Akt signaling...
